HISTORY OF THE DEPARTMENT


Alisov A.A

  The Department of Infectious Diseases was founded in 1933 at the Samarkand Medical Institute. Doctor of Medical Sciences, Professor Alisov P. A. He headed this department in 1933-1938. During this period, the staff of the department published 14 scientific papers, 1 monograph, and 1 candidate of science. In those years I. P. Blank, I. A. Kusaev, M. N. Vindman, M. M. Bundje conducted research on infectious diseases. I. P. During 1932-1935, Blank covered the topic "Specific features of diarrhea." From 1938 to 1949 at the department of "Infectious Diseases" Associate Professor Kusaev I. A. took the lead. During this period, the staff wrote 20 scientific papers and 2 candidates of medical sciences. During these years, the staff of the department has thoroughly and thoroughly studied the "treatment of typhoid fever and the course of the disease."

Toshpulatov A.A

  From 1961 to 1985, the department was headed by Professor Toshpulatov Abdurahim Azizovich. Toshpulatov Abdurahim Azizovich was awarded the Order of the USSR "Badge of Honor", diplomas of the Supreme Soviet of the Uzbek SSR, medals "Labor Veteran", honorary badges of the government. . Toshpulatov A.A. During this period, the staff of the department carried out large-scale pedagogical, medical and consulting work in various regions of the country. "Pathogenesis, clinic, treatment and epidemiology of diarrhea and its complication with other parasitic invasions." Toshpulatov A.A. The research work led by him was related to the epidemiology, pathogenesis, treatment of dysentery at a time when parasitic invasions were complex. This disease was very important in the 60-80s. AA Toshpulatov was one of the first clinicians to develop a classification of clinical forms of giardiasis, analyzed the clinical manifestations of the hepatobiliary system and intestinal lyamblia, determined that lyamblii are conditionally pathogenic intestinal parasites. In the scientific work of Toshpulatov A.A., the importance of jiardiasis invasion, which today has a great practical significance in health, not only for infectious diseases specialists but also for doctors of other specialties, has been demonstrated. The results of research work became the basis for the defense of 3 doctoral dissertations, 7 dissertations and 2 monographs. A. A. Under Toshpulatov's leadership 181 scientific works were published, 2 monographs were written and 4 candidates of sciences were defended.

Vafokulov S.X

  In 1980, the course was transformed into a department, and the doctor of medical sciences S. X. Vafokulov was appointed director. Employees of the department conduct research on "Etiology, pathogenesis, clinic, diagnosis of intestinal infections, viral hepatitis and acute fever." 1986 Professor S. X. Vafokulov together with Michael Merson, the head of the World Health Organization's Acute Diarrhea Research Group, implemented the Oral Rehydration Method for the first time in the country. Currently, this method is used as a program in all hospitals of the country. For the first time in the country, the diagnosis of "intestinal yersiniosis among children", "Rotavirus infection", "Campylobacteriosis" was launched. Since 1980, more than 400 scientific papers and more than 70 teaching recommendations have been applied in practice. 1 doctor of sciences, 4 candidates of sciences were prepared. X. Under the leadership of Vafokulov, 2 candidate cases are being prepared for defense.   In 1988, according to the order of the Ministry of Health of the Republic of Uzbekistan, the Department of Infectious Diseases and the Infectious Diseases Hospital were merged and the "Association for the Scientific Treatment of Infectious Diseases" was established.

  In September 1997, the Department of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ology and the Department of Pediatric Infectious Diseases were merged and renamed the Department of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ology. In 2013, the Department of Dermatovenereology was added to the department. The department was renamed "Infectious Diseases, Epidemiology and Dermatovenerology."
